Preparation

Step 1

Steps1
In 1-gallon resealable food-storage plastic bag, place beef, flour, salt and pepper; seal bag. Shake to coat beef evenly. 2
In 12-inch nonstick skillet, heat 1 tablespoon of the oil over medium-high heat. Add half of the beef; cook 4 to 5 minutes, turning once, until browned on all sides. Repeat with remaining oil and beef. 3
Spray 3 1/2- to 4-quart slow cooker with cooking spray. In cooker, place onion, carrots and celery; place beef on top. In medium bowl, mix broth, wine, tomato sauce and garlic. Pour over beef. 4
Cover; cook on Low heat setting 7 to 9 hours.

Expert Tips
Substitute 1 can (14.5 oz) diced tomatoes, undrained, for the tomato sauce.

Serve Heartland-Style Smothered Steak over mashed potatoes.
